On Fri, 2002-04-26 at 05:18, Peter Peltonen wrote: > I'm using blackbox-0.62.0-gjb1 under RH72. > > In evolution-1.0.3-2 I cannot click URLs to open them in a browser. Can > this be done? > > My friend running GNOME can do this... Is Evolution too Gnome specific? Pretty much; it relies on GNOME to handle URLs, so you have to set them for GNOME. Fortunately, or not, depending on your point of view, in order to install Evolution, a bunch of GNOME core components have to be installed as well... and typically the GNOME Control Center is part of that installation. You'll need to go into it (run the program 'gnomecc' if you don't have it as a menu item for your distribution) and set the appropriate URL handlers. I've set mine to use galeon for http:// and https://, and gftp for ftp://. This works well for me in Blackbox 0.62.1-1.
